// Websocket client for the Thrumline feed. We disable permessage-deflate
// by default: compression saves ~30% bandwidth but adds per-frame CPU and
// memory churn that hurt our p99 under burst load. Enable it only for
// low-frequency admin channels. The client authenticates to the Thrumline
// gateway with the key on the next line.

API key for yagag-fawif: zpat4_Gful

## Authentication

All plugin traffic through the Bramblegate internal gateway is subject to per-token rate limits: 200 requests per minute by default, enforced with a sliding window. Exceeding the limit returns HTTP 429 together with `X-Bramble-Reset` indicating when capacity renews. Requests without valid credentials are rejected before rate accounting occurs. Each plugin must present its issued bearer token on every call. For sandbox testing, authenticate with the token that follows.

login token, tagef-tagep: eyJhbGciOiJIUzI1NiIsInR5cCI6IkpXVCJ9.eyJzdWIiOiIBXyeYEoalzIn0.6TI7VhOJMHm9

## Deep-Link Routing Environments — Fernway App

Heads up: deep-link routing in Fernway behaves differently per environment, which is why QA keeps landing on the wrong screen. Staging routes through the Brightmoor resolver, while prod uses the edge resolver with stricter path matching. Before cutting a release, double-check that the universal-link domains match the build flavor. The resolver reads the routing table from the environment config listed below.

service settings:
[sorys]
port = 8000
team = eliius
host = sorys.novacstack.example
region = south-3
access_code = ac_f66665
timeout_ms = 250